Aiden McGeady on facing 'best in the world' Lionel Messi in the Champions League

Aiden McGeady has recalled coming up against Lionel Messi on the season he established himself as one of the world's best players.

The Republic of Ireland International was part of the Celtic side that were beaten 3-2 by Barcelona at Parkhead with Messi scoring twice.

Celtic would eventually be knocked out of the competition after losing 4-2 on aggregate.

Speaking to the Open Goal podcast, McGeady said Messi is the best player he has ever come up against.

He said: "On the day he was brilliant. I've played against him [Messi] and Ronaldo a few times.

"In the last 16 of the Champions League at Parkhead when Messi scored two. That was when people were saying he was on the cusp of being the best player in the world.

"He was on my side as well. He'd get the ball and come inside and play a pass right, you'd be looking and the ball would go back and he'd be over there.

"The ball was like bang, bang, bang and the ball would come back. He play a one touch pass and when you'd look to see where he'd gone he was over there.

"He just stops but in that team Messi doesn't need to work back.

"To be fair he played on the right that day as well. They have other players to do that work. "
